PixVerse v6
PixVerse
Pixverse v6 is the latest Pixverse video model with support for up to 15-second videos, customizable duration from 1 to 15 seconds, and audio generation.
PixVerse v5.6
PixVerse
Pixverse v5.6 is a video generation model supporting text-to-video and image-to-video with audio generation, customizable aspect ratios, and up to 1080p output.
Hailuo 2.3
MiniMax
A high-fidelity video generation model optimized for realistic human motion, cinematic VFX, expressive characters, and strong prompt and style adherence across text-to-video and image-to-video workflows.

Which is better, PixVerse v6 or v5.6?
v6 extends the maximum clip to 15 seconds and improves motion consistency; v5.6 is cheaper and supports up to 1080p with audio. See the v6 vs v5.6 comparison page for the full breakdown.
How long can PixVerse clips be?
v6 generates 1-15 second clips and v5.6 generates 1-10 second clips. For longer outputs, look at P-Video or FLUX 3 Video, both of which reach 20 seconds.
